The Influence of Temperature on Paint Application



When you're intending a commercial exterior paint project, the temperature level can dramatically influence how well the paint adheres and dries.

Ideally, you want to paint when temperature levels range between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If it's also cold, the paint might not treat properly, leading to issues like peeling or splitting.

On the flip side, if it's too warm, the paint can dry also promptly, preventing appropriate adhesion and causing an irregular coating.

You should likewise take into consideration the moment of day; early morning or late afternoon uses cooler temperatures, which can be much more desirable.

Constantly check the manufacturer's suggestions for the specific paint you're utilizing, as they usually offer support on the suitable temperature level range for ideal results.

Humidity and Its Result on Drying Times



Temperature isn't the only ecological aspect that influences your business external paint task; moisture plays a substantial role as well. High moisture levels can reduce drying times significantly, impacting the general quality of your paint task.



When the air is filled with moisture, the paint takes longer to cure, which can result in concerns like inadequate attachment and a higher threat of mold growth. If you're repainting on a specifically damp day, be gotten ready for extensive delay times between layers.

It's crucial to keep track of neighborhood weather and plan accordingly. Ideally, aim for moisture degrees in between 40% and 70% for ideal drying.

Maintaining these consider mind ensures your job stays on track and delivers a long-term surface.

Best Seasons for Commercial Outside Painting Projects



What's the most effective season for your commercial outside paint projects?

Springtime and early loss are generally your best bets. During these seasons, temperature levels are light, and humidity degrees are commonly lower, creating perfect problems for paint application and drying out.

In a similar way, wintertime's cold temperatures can impede appropriate drying and treating, taking the chance of the durability of your paint job.

Go for days with temperature levels in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for ideal results. Bear in mind to check the regional weather report for rain, as wet conditions can ruin your task.

Preparation around these variables guarantees your painting task runs efficiently and lasts much longer.
